We stumbled on the most amazing spot in Denton on arrival. We had lunch at the @swineandgarden food truck and a beer flight from @armadilloaleworks. We ordered some cubanos. I asked for the pickles on the side since I tend to dislike the overpowering taste of them. Y’all those were the most DELICIOUS pickles I’ve ever tried. The cubano has an excellent balance of tender pulled pork, ham and cheese gooeyness. From our beer flight, the Hibiscus Zinger stood out. It’s rich hibiscus base remained intact while pulling hints of ginger and lemon. Lunch was topped off with a karaoke competition in which the owner/operator of Swine and Garden food truck (who took our order and prepped our food) dropped an Andrea Bocelli master piece. 10/10
